Early Career and "Leave It to Beaver"
Jerry Mathers began his acting career at a young age, appearing in commercials and minor roles before landing his breakthrough role as Theodore "Beaver" Cleaver in "Leave It to Beaver" (1957-1963). The show's immense popularity made Mathers a household name. While specific earnings from the show are not publicly detailed, it's understood that child actors during that era were not compensated nearly as much as today’s stars.

Jerry Mathers' Net Worth
As of 2023, Jerry Mathers' net worth is estimated to be around $3 million. This wealth is attributed to several factors:
- Residuals from "Leave It to Beaver": Although initial payments were modest, residuals from syndication continue to provide income.
- Subsequent Acting Roles: Mathers has consistently worked in television and film, adding to his earnings.
- Public Appearances: He frequently attends conventions and events, commanding appearance fees.
